Sidnee Lusón, formerly of Cripples, The Live Nude Girls, and The Social Beat has re-emerged from his gig as a psychologist at a maximum security prison to release his first single in 8 years. “Song For The Past” is pure Americana, a traditional cruising down a Texas highway on a moody summer’s night with a lightning storm in the distance. “Song for the Past” received regular airplay on over 200 radio stations in the U.K. and Europe, prompting this U.S. release. Sidnee, who has run the gamut from punk to pop big band, will be taking this latest folkart rock incarnation on the road next summer, doing select club and festival dates throughout the U.S., U.K and Europe.
